Sarah Janosik, LCSWMs. Janosik is founder and Clinical Director of Relate Center. She has been in private practice for more than 20 years. Sarah specializes in sex, intimacy, and couples counseling. She is actively involved in developing workshops surrounding sexual issues and raising public awareness regarding these sensitive issues. She has authored articles on sexuality and intimacy and continues to lecture on these topics professionally. Sarah received her post-graduate training in Human Sexuality at the University of California Medical School, San Francisco in 1981. She is Board Certified Diplomate and Licensed in Clinical Social Work.

Joel Fleschman, LCSW, MPHAs a partner and therapist with Relate Center, Joel Brings over 15 years of experience to the Center. He specializes in all areas of male and female sexuality, relational issues and physical illnesses with a mind and body component. With a special interest in the biology of mind, brain and body connections, Joel utilizes this information to facilitate change with individuals and couples. As a past Clinical Director of a psychiatric hospital and residential treatment centers, Joel has had significant experience leading treatment teams dealing with complex problems involving individuals, children and families. As a Founder of a cardiac prevention center, Hearts and Minds and a former Member of the Mayor’s Fitness Council, Joel focuses on the power and potential of positive change and optimal health. Joel received his Master in Social Work and Master in Public Health from Tulane University with an emphasis on behavioral health and family therapy.

Ali Bennatt, PTAli specializes in the treatment of pelvic floor dysfunction in men and women. As a partner and physical therapist in Relate, Ali use her specialized training in pelvic floor and gynecological physical therapy to assist clients in overcoming the musculoskeletal issues that contribute to sexual difficulties. She is a licensed physical therapist and has been in private practice, treating pelvic floor related disorders in both men and women, since 2000. Ali received her B.A. from the University of Texas in 1993 and her M.S. in Physical Therapy from Texas Women’s University in 1995. Prior to starting in private practice in 2000, Ali worked in a variety of settings including in patient rehabilitation, acute care, and out patient pain management. Ali is a member of the American Physical Therapy association and the section on Women’s Health and is a former board member of the Texas Physical Therapy Association. She has worked throughout her career to educate students, colleagues and the public regarding the importance of pelvic floor health and wellness.

Karen G. Swenson, MDDr. Swenson is Relate's Medical Director. She is a Fellow of the American College of Obstetricians and Gynecologists and is Board Certified by the American Board of Obstetricians and Gynecologists. She received her medical degree from Baylor College of Medicine in Houston, in 1981. She has been in private medical practice, in Austin, since 1985. Karen conducts workshops, as well as diagnosing and treating patients within the integrated Relate approach.

Susan Steffes, PT, CD(DONA)As a physical therapist with Relate, Susan specializes in pelvic health for both women and men. She is a recipient of the American Physical Therapy Association’s CAPP-Pelvic certification having demonstrated advanced skills in the assessment and treatment of both female and male pelvic disorders. Susan serves on the American Physical Therapy Association, Section on Women’s Health - Certificate of Achievement Committee for Obstetric Physical Therapy where she plays an integral part in determining course content and instructing for the obstetric certification courses. Her passion and special interest in obstetric physical therapy is enhanced by the unique perspective of having practiced as a DONA Certified Birth Doula and Birthing From Within Childbirth Mentor. Susan is a 1994 Physical Therapy graduate of Texas State University, a member of the American Physical Therapy Association, the Section on Women’s Health and the Texas Physical Therapy Association where she formerly served on the Governmental Affairs & Ethics committees. In addition, Susan is a lifetime member of The Coalition for Improving Maternity Services, and a member of the Central Texas Doula Association, Lake Travis ISD Student Health Advisory Council, and Impact Austin. Susan has been a strong advocate for women’s health and compassionate care throughout her career. She has been privileged to speak at the national, state, collegiate and local level on topics related to women’s health and pelvic disorders. Relate clients benefit from her wealth of experience as both an educator and clinician.

Stephanie Hahn, PTThrough work as a physical therapist with the Relate Center, Stephanie's focus is on the treatment of pelvic floor disorders such as incontinence, pelvic pain/vulvodynia and pelvic muscular and joint imbalances. Her focus on women's health is augmented by further certification to treat pre-natal and post-partum women to assist them with pregnancy-related musculoskeletal disorders. She is a 1987 graduate of the University of Texas Health Science Center in Dallas with a Bachelor of Sciences degree in Physical Therapy. Following graduation, Ms. Hahn practiced in both acute care and outpatient rehabilitation facilities where she treated a diverse range of neurological and orthopedic injuries. After completing an advanced residency in orthopedics, Ms. Hahn received her Board Certification as a Specialist in Orthopedic Physical Therapy in 1996. Later that year, she founded the first women’s health physical therapy practice in Austin, Texas, focusing on pelvic floor dysfunction in women. Stephanie received her certification as a Pilates Instructor in 2002 after completing a two year program through the PhysicalMind Institute. She has been educating men and women in the Pilates method of conditioning since 2000. With Stephanie's 23 years of experience in evaluation and treatment of the human body, she continues to find partnering with others on their journey to recovery to be an exciting and fulfilling endeavor.
